What is a "same-day courier"
A same-day courier is a service that will collect and deliver an item or on the same calendar day via direct transports, no depots or sorting centres involved. It's usually one driver with one goal - take a parcel/letter from point A to point B as quickly as possible (while respecting speed limits…). This service is designed for individuals or businesses looking to send off urgent documents, parts, or any other item.
How fast is a typical same-day courier
With an immediate or priority collection service, a courier will usually be with you within 30-90 minutes (if you're local). A courier will often take a direct route to the end destination - no detours or other collections. The delivery time depends on traffic and distance, but a courier will always be ready to do it as fast as possible.

Why local couriers are faster than national brands
By avoiding all types of processing and sorting, local companies can achieve faster pick-up and drop-off times than national companies. They will also typically do one route as a priority for you, rather than squeeze you in as part of a larger schedule that may be unpredictable or modified. Local companies will have faster response times, better knowledge of the area and potential shortcuts or traffic avoidance, and you will also benefit from direct contact with your driver, rather than a call centre in a different town or country.
How much does a same-day courier cost?
Same-day couriers often cost £50-£100 for small, local deliveries, while same-day regional deliveries could cost £150 or more and same-day national deliveries would be even higher. It all comes down to distance, urgency, and item size. Some local deliveries may work out cheaper, for example if it's small table or piece of furniture to deliver 10 minutes away.
What to ask a courier in Eastbourne
Make sure to check their availability - how quick can they get to you and then how long to deliver the item. Ask them if their transport is fully insured. Finally, ask for confirmation that they can offer a direct delivery route and how much it will cost.
